karaf-user m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From Diamantis Karagkiaouris <diam.karag....@gmail.com>
Subject Re: Wrap command Karaf 4.0.5
Date Fri, 06 May 2016 12:42:51 GMT
Do you mean that there are some preliminary jar that need to be installed
for wrapper or Jasper Reports?

Thank you for your time!

2016-05-06 15:38 GMT+03:00 Kevin Carr <kscarr73@gmail.com>:

> There are a few support jars that have to be included.  I will get the
> install list.  I believe the version I have is 4.0.5.
>
> I am currently not at a computer though.
>
> On Fri, May 6, 2016, 7:37 AM Diamantis Karagkiaouris <
> diam.karag.dev@gmail.com> wrote:
>
>> Hello,
>>
>> Jasper Reports version 5.5.1. Also i have tried the following with 4.0.3:
>>
>>
>>> <bundle>wrap:mvn:net.sf.jasperreports/jasperreports/${version.jasperrreports}</bundle>
>>>
>>
>> and the error thrown in karaf.log is:
>>
>> 2016-05-06 15:30:18,923 | ERROR | nsole user karaf |
>>> ShellUtil                        | 44 - org.apache.karaf.shell.core - 4.0.3
>>> | Exception caught while executing command
>>> org.apache.karaf.features.internal.util.MultiException: Error
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ager$MavenDownloader.<init>(MavenDownloadManager.java:84)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ager.createDownloader(MavenDownloadManager.java:72)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.region.Subsystem.downloadBundles(Subsystem.java:358)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.region.Subsystem.downloadBundles(Subsystem.java:355)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.region.SubsystemResolver.resolve(SubsystemResolver.java:191)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.service.Deployer.deploy(Deployer.java:263)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.service.FeaturesServiceImpl.doProvision(FeaturesServiceImpl.java:1079)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.service.FeaturesServiceImpl$1.call(FeaturesServiceImpl.java:975)[9:org.apache.karaf.features.core:4.0.3]
>>
>>
>>>     at
>>> java.util.concurrent.FutureTask.run(FutureTask.java:262)[:1.7.0_55]
>>>     at
>>> java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)[:1.7.0_55]
>>>     at
>>> java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)[:1.7.0_55]
>>>     at java.lang.Thread.run(Thread.java:745)[:1.7.0_55]
>>>
>> Caused by: java.lang.Exception: Unable to create resource for bundle
>>> wrap:mvn:net.sf.jasperreports/jasperreports/5.5.1
>>>     at
>>> org.apache.karaf.features.internal.region.Subsystem.createResource(Subsystem.java:567)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.region.Subsystem$1.downloaded(Subsystem.java:376)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ager$MavenDownloader$1.operationComplete(MavenDownloadManager.java:133)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ager$MavenDownloader$1.operationComplete(MavenDownloadManager.java:127)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.DefaultFuture.notifyListener(DefaultFuture.java:344)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.DefaultFuture.notifyListeners(DefaultFuture.java:329)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.DefaultFuture.setValue(DefaultFuture.java:255)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.AbstractDownloadTask.setFile(AbstractDownloadTask.java:61)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ager$MavenDownloader$ChainedDownloadTask$1$1.downloaded(MavenDownloadManager.java:203)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ager$MavenDownloader$1.operationComplete(MavenDownloadManager.java:133)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.MavenDownloadManager$MavenDownloader$1.operationComplete(MavenDownloadManager.java:127)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.DefaultFuture.notifyListener(DefaultFuture.java:344)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.DefaultFuture.notifyListeners(DefaultFuture.java:329)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.DefaultFuture.setValue(DefaultFuture.java:255)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.AbstractDownloadTask.setFile(AbstractDownloadTask.java:61)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.download.impl.AbstractRetryableDownloadTask.run(AbstractRetryableDownloadTask.java:59)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> java.util.concurrent.Executors$RunnableAdapter.call(Executors.java:471)[:1.7.0_55]
>>>     at
>>> java.util.concurrent.FutureTask.run(FutureTask.java:262)[:1.7.0_55]
>>>     at
>>> java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.access$201(ScheduledThreadPoolExecutor.java:178)[:1.7.0_55]
>>>     at
>>> java.util.concurrent.ScheduledThreadPoolExecutor$ScheduledFutureTask.run(ScheduledThreadPoolExecutor.java:292)[:1.7.0_55]
>>>     ... 3 more
>>> Caused by: org.osgi.framework.BundleException: Unable to build resource
>>> for wrap:mvn:net.sf.jasperreports/jasperreports/5.5.1: Unsupported
>>> 'Bundle-ManifestVersion' value: 1
>>>     at
>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.build(ResourceBuilder.java:80)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.build(ResourceBuilder.java:69)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.region.Subsystem.createResource(Subsystem.java:565)[9:org.apache.karaf.features.core:4.0.3]
>>>     ... 22 more
>>
>>
>>> Caused by: org.osgi.framework.BundleException: Unsupported
>>> 'Bundle-ManifestVersion' value: 1
>>>
>>     at
>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.doBuild(ResourceBuilder.java:88)[9:org.apache.karaf.features.core:4.0.3]
>>>     at
>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.build(ResourceBuilder.java:78)[9:org.apache.karaf.features.core:4.0.3]
>>>     ... 24 more
>>>
>>
>>
>> 2016-05-06 15:26 GMT+03:00 Kevin Carr <kscarr73@gmail.com>:
>>
>>> Which version of Jasper reports?  I have a script that installs Jasper
>>> in karaf.  Been using it for several years.
>>>
>>> On Fri, May 6, 2016, 7:25 AM Diamantis Karagkiaouris <
>>> diam.karag.dev@gmail.com> wrote:
>>>
>>>> Hello again,
>>>>
>>>> I have already started my journey with Karaf and i enjoy the process,
>>>> although i have recently faced an issue with jasper-reports and wrap
>>>> command. I found some info that has to do with manifest version.
>>>>
>>>>  | ERROR | nsole user karaf | ShellUtil                        | 44 -
>>>>> org.apache.karaf.shell.core - 4.0.5 | Exception caught while executing
>>>>> command
>>>>> org.osgi.framework.BundleException: Unable to build resource for
>>>>> mvn:net.sf.jasperreports/jasperreports/5.5.1: Unsupported
>>>>> 'Bundle-ManifestVersion' value: 1
>>>>>  at
>>>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.build(ResourceBuilder.java:80)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at
>>>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.build(ResourceBuilder.java:65)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at
>>>>> org.apache.karaf.features.internal.region.SubsystemResolver.prepare(SubsystemResolver.java:143)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at
>>>>> org.apache.karaf.features.internal.service.Deployer.deploy(Deployer.java:218)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at
>>>>> org.apache.karaf.features.internal.service.FeaturesServiceImpl.doProvision(FeaturesServiceImpl.java:1152)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at
>>>>> org.apache.karaf.features.internal.service.FeaturesServiceImpl$1.call(FeaturesServiceImpl.java:1048)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at java.util.concurrent.FutureTask.run(FutureTask.java:262)[:1.7.0_55]
>>>>>  at
>>>>> java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)[:1.7.0_55]
>>>>>  at
>>>>> java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)[:1.7.0_55]
>>>>>  at java.lang.Thread.run(Thread.java:745)[:1.7.0_55]
>>>>> Caused by: org.osgi.framework.BundleException: Unsupported
>>>>> 'Bundle-ManifestVersion' value: 1
>>>>>  at
>>>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.doBuild(ResourceBuilder.java:88)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  at
>>>>> org.apache.karaf.features.internal.resolver.ResourceBuilder.build(ResourceBuilder.java:78)[9:org.apache.karaf.features.core:4.0.5]
>>>>>  ... 9 more
>>>>>
>>>>
>>>> Based on what i have searched, wrapping this module - bundle will be
>>>> feasible by any of these:
>>>>
>>>> Karaf shell:
>>>>
>>>>> bundle:install -s wrap:mvn:net.sf.jasperreports/jasperreports/5.5.1
>>>>>
>>>>
>>>> feature.xml
>>>>
>>>>> <bundle>wrap:mvn:net.sf.jasperreports/jasperreports/5.5.1</bundle>
>>>>>
>>>>
>>>> But unfortunately neither of them is working. Every time it throws the
>>>> same error. Is it a known bug? Is there any workaround for this? Any help
>>>> will be appreciated!
>>>>
>>>> Thank you very much,
>>>> Diamantis
>>>>
>>>
>>

Mime
View raw message